What is the Flexible Spending Account Change in Status Form?

The Flexible Spending Account Change in Status Form is a crucial document used by employees to modify their FSA contributions in response to significant life events. This form assists in adjusting contributions after alterations in personal circumstances, such as marriage, divorce, or changes in the number of dependents. Understanding its purpose is vital, as it allows for timely updates to ensure employees' contributions align with their new situations.

When and How to Submit the Flexible Spending Account Change in Status Form

Submitting the Flexible Spending Account Change in Status Form promptly is crucial. Recommended timelines for submission are typically within 30 days following a qualifying event. The steps to complete and submit the form are straightforward:
  • Fill out all necessary fields accurately.
  • Ensure both employee and employer signatures are present.
  • Submit the form online through the designated platform or via mail.
Late filings may result in delays or rejection of contributions adjustments, so adhering to these timelines is essential for maintaining FSA benefits.

This form is eligible for employees who have a change in status affecting their flexible spending account contributions, such as marriage, divorce, or a change in dependents.
If you miss the submission deadline, it is important to check with your HR department about late submission policies or potential exceptions based on your situation.
After filling out the form, you can submit it to your employer's HR department either in person, via email, or through any designated submission platform outlined by your employer.
While the form itself does not typically require additional documents, it is advisable to have documentation ready that verifies the reason for your status change, such as marriage certificates or birth certificates.
Common mistakes include submitting the form without signatures, leaving fields blank, or not providing accurate effective dates. Always double-check before submission.
Processing times can vary by employer but typically take 1 to 2 weeks. Check with your HR department for specific timelines related to your organization's policies.
No, the Flexible Spending Account Change in Status Form does not generally require notarization. However, always confirm your employer's specific requirements.
